Slice Of Life Shows Have No Plot Meme

The internet is abuzz with the meme declaring slice-of-life anime (and shows in general) as "plotless." But is this a fair assessment, or a humorous oversimplification of a genre designed to capture the nuances of everyday existence? Let's delve into the complexities of this seemingly simple statement.

Beyond the Plot: Exploring the Essence of Slice of Life

The "no plot" meme often stems from a misunderstanding of the genre's core purpose. While slice-of-life shows may lack overarching narratives driven by conflict and resolution in the traditional sense, this doesn't equate to a lack of narrative structure altogether. Instead, the focus shifts to character development, exploring themes of relationships, growth, and the subtle beauty of daily life.

Character-Driven Narratives: The Heart of the Genre

Slice-of-life anime excels in showcasing the gradual evolution of its characters. We witness their struggles, their triumphs, their quiet moments of reflection, and their interactions with others. These subtle changes, often accumulated over multiple episodes, contribute to a compelling narrative arc, albeit a different kind than what's found in action-packed or mystery-driven shows.

Thematic Exploration: More Than Just Daily Life

Many slice-of-life shows tackle complex themes, such as:

  • Friendship and relationships: The intricate dynamics of friendships, romantic relationships, and family bonds are often at the forefront.
  • Personal growth: We witness characters facing challenges, making mistakes, and learning from their experiences.
  • Social commentary: Some slice-of-life anime subtly explores social issues and cultural norms.
  • The beauty of ordinary moments: The genre often celebrates the small joys and quiet moments that often go unnoticed in our daily lives.

Redefining "Plot": A Matter of Perspective

The notion of "plot" is often subjective. While a grand, overarching narrative may be absent, the accumulation of smaller, interconnected events and character development creates a compelling narrative experience. It's a different kind of storytelling, one focused on character-driven exploration rather than conflict-driven advancement. Perhaps, instead of "no plot," a more accurate descriptor would be "episodic narrative with thematic consistency."

Conclusion: Appreciation for Subtlety

The "slice of life shows have no plot" meme is a humorous take on the genre's unique structure. However, it's crucial to appreciate the subtle artistry involved in creating a compelling narrative that focuses on character development and thematic exploration rather than traditional plotlines. The true strength of this genre lies in its ability to resonate with audiences through relatable experiences and subtle, powerful storytelling.
